数据库的开发步骤什么意思

worktile 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的开发步骤指的是在设计和创建数据库时需要遵循的一系列流程和方法。下面是数据库开发的一般步骤:

    1.需求分析:首先,需要明确数据库的目标和需求,与相关利益相关者沟通,了解他们的需求和期望。在这个阶段,开发人员需要收集和分析数据,确定数据模型和关系,以及确定数据库的功能和性能要求。

    2.概念设计:在这个阶段,开发人员将根据需求分析阶段的结果,设计数据库的概念模型。这包括确定实体、属性和关系,并绘制实体-关系图。这个阶段的目标是建立一个概念上正确且完整的数据库模型。

    3.逻辑设计:在概念设计的基础上,开发人员将进一步细化数据库模型,以便在具体的数据库管理系统(DBMS)中实现。在这个阶段,需要定义实体、属性和关系的详细结构和规则,并确定数据库的主键、外键和索引等。

    4.物理设计:在逻辑设计的基础上,开发人员将决定如何将数据库模型转化为具体的物理存储结构。这包括选择适当的数据类型、表空间和存储结构,并确定数据的存储和访问方式。

    5.实施和测试:在完成数据库设计后,开发人员将开始实施数据库,即在DBMS中创建表、字段和索引,并导入数据。然后,开发人员将进行测试,以确保数据库的功能和性能符合预期。

    除了以上的基本步骤,数据库开发还需要注意数据安全性、备份和恢复策略、性能优化等方面的考虑。此外,数据库开发还需要与应用程序开发人员密切合作,确保数据库与应用程序之间的良好集成。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的开发步骤是指在进行数据库系统开发时,按照一定的顺序和方法进行的一系列操作和过程。这些步骤旨在保证数据库系统的高效、可靠和安全运行。一般而言,数据库的开发步骤包括需求分析、概念设计、逻辑设计、物理设计、实施和测试、运行和维护等阶段。

    1. 需求分析:在这个阶段,开发团队与用户紧密合作,了解用户的需求和业务流程。通过与用户沟通,明确数据库系统的目标和功能需求。

    2. 概念设计:在概念设计阶段,开发团队根据需求分析的结果,设计数据库系统的概念模型。概念模型是一个抽象的、与具体数据库管理系统无关的模型,用于描述数据的逻辑结构、关系和约束等。

    3. 逻辑设计:在逻辑设计阶段,开发团队将概念模型转化为逻辑模型。逻辑模型考虑了数据库管理系统的特性,并将其转化为数据库对象(表、视图等)的定义和约束。此阶段还包括对数据的规范化和优化。

    4. 物理设计:在物理设计阶段,开发团队将逻辑模型转化为具体的数据库结构。包括选择存储结构、定义索引、确定存储过程和触发器等。此阶段还包括对数据的安全性和性能进行优化。

    5. 实施和测试:在实施和测试阶段,开发团队根据物理设计的结果,建立和配置数据库系统。然后进行功能测试、性能测试和安全测试,确保数据库系统能够按照需求进行正常运行。

    6. 运行和维护:在数据库系统正式上线后,开发团队需要进行系统的运行和维护。这包括监控数据库的性能、处理异常情况、进行备份和恢复等工作,以确保数据库系统的可靠性和安全性。

    总之,数据库的开发步骤是一个系统化的过程,从需求分析到运行和维护,涉及到多个阶段和环节。每个步骤都具有重要的意义,缺一不可。只有按照正确的顺序和方法进行,才能开发出高效、可靠和安全的数据库系统。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库的开发步骤是指在设计和实现数据库系统时所需进行的一系列操作和流程。这些步骤通常包括需求分析、概念设计、逻辑设计、物理设计、实施和维护等阶段。下面将详细介绍数据库的开发步骤。

    一、需求分析阶段
    需求分析是数据库开发的第一步,主要目的是了解用户的需求和期望,确定数据库系统的功能和性能要求。在这个阶段,需要与用户进行沟通,收集数据项和数据关系的信息,并分析和整理这些需求。可以使用各种需求分析工具,如面谈、问卷调查、观察等。最终,需求分析阶段应该产生一个详细的需求规格说明书。

    二、概念设计阶段
    概念设计是根据需求规格说明书,将需求转化为数据库模型的过程。在这个阶段,需要进行实体-关系模型(ER模型)的设计,确定实体、属性和关系之间的关系。可以使用各种建模工具,如实体关系图(ER图)来表示数据库模型。概念设计阶段的输出物是一个概念模型,它描述了数据库的结构和关系。

    三、逻辑设计阶段
    逻辑设计是将概念模型转化为逻辑模型的过程。在这个阶段,需要将概念模型转化为关系模型,即根据实体、属性和关系来设计关系表。需要确定表的结构、字段和约束,并进行规范化处理,以消除冗余和不一致。逻辑设计阶段的输出物是一个逻辑模型,它是数据库的逻辑结构表示。

    四、物理设计阶段
    物理设计是将逻辑模型转化为物理模型的过程。在这个阶段,需要根据数据库管理系统(DBMS)的特性和性能要求,选择合适的数据类型、存储结构和索引策略。还需要进行存储空间的分配和磁盘布局的设计。物理设计阶段的输出物是一个物理模型,它是数据库在存储介质上的实际表示。

    五、实施阶段
    实施阶段是将物理模型转化为实际数据库系统的过程。在这个阶段,需要根据物理模型的设计,创建数据库表、字段和索引等对象。还需要进行数据导入和数据转换,以及实现数据库的各种功能和业务逻辑。实施阶段还包括进行性能测试和调优,以确保数据库系统的稳定性和性能。

    六、维护阶段
    维护阶段是数据库开发的最后一个阶段,主要目的是持续监控和维护数据库系统的正常运行。在这个阶段,需要进行数据库备份和恢复、性能监控和优化、安全管理和权限控制等工作。还需要根据用户的反馈和需求,进行数据库的更新和改进。

    总结:
    数据库的开发步骤包括需求分析、概念设计、逻辑设计、物理设计、实施和维护等阶段。这些步骤从不同角度和层次对数据库进行了全面的设计和实现,确保数据库系统能够满足用户的需求和期望,并保证系统的稳定性和性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部